How to Sponsor Your Parents in the UAE

Sponsoring your parents in the United Arab Emirates (UAE) is a process that allows expatriates to have their parents live with them. This guide will walk you through the essential steps and requirements for a successful sponsorship application. Requirements for Sponsoring Parents in The UAE To sponsor your parents in the UAE, certain criteria must be met, including proof of your relationship, financial stability, and meeting the government’s eligibility requirements. Eligibility Criteria for Sponsor You must be a resident with a valid residency permit, have a minimum salary threshold (as specified by the authorities), and provide proof of accommodation suitable for family living. Duration and Limits of Parental Sponsorship Parental sponsorship is usually granted on a yearly basis and can be renewed subject to meeting the required conditions. Preparing for the Application Start by understanding all the prerequisites and guidelines published by the General Directorate of Residency and Foreigners Affairs (GDRFA).Gathering Necessary Documents. Key documents include your employment contract, salary certificate, tenancy agreement, and parents’ identification documents. Health Insurance Requirements Securing health insurance for your parents is mandatory before applying for sponsorship. Obtaining No Objection Certificate (NOC)In certain cases, a No Objection Certificate from your employer or other relevant entities might be required. Financial and Housing Arrangements Demonstrate your financial ability to support your parents and ensure your housing arrangements are adequate. The Application Process Steps to Apply for Parent Sponsorship 1- Complete the application form.2- Gather and submit all required documents.3- Pay the necessary fees. Submission through GDRFAApplications are primarily processed through the GDRFA, either online or via their offices.Online vs. Offline Application MethodsChoose between online platforms like the GDRFA’s website or offline methods, such as visiting their office directly.Processing Time and TrackingProcessing times vary, but you can track your application’s status online. Legal Considerations and Compliance Understanding UAE Residency LawsFamiliarize yourself with the UAE’s residency laws to ensure full compliance.Role of Typing Centres in the Application ProcessTyping centres can assist in preparing your application correctly.Legal Implications of SponsorshipUnderstand your responsibilities and legal obligations as a sponsor.Compliance with Visa Conditions and RenewalEnsure continuous compliance with visa conditions and renew the sponsorship as required. FAQs Can I Bring My Parents To Dubai Permanently?Permanent residency is not typically available, but long-term sponsorship is possible.Can Parents Get A Golden Visa In UAE?Under certain conditions, parents can be eligible for the UAE’s Golden Visa. A Guide to Launching Your Tech Business in Dubai

Dubai, a city synonymous with innovation and rapid development, stands as an inviting canvas for aspiring tech entrepreneurs. In this guide, we’ll explore the burgeoning technological and business landscape of Dubai and provide a comprehensive roadmap on how to initiate your tech venture in this dynamic city. 1. Rising Technological and Business Landscape of Dubai Dubai’s commitment to technological advancement has transformed it into a global tech hub. The city’s strategic location, coupled with robust infrastructure and a thriving business ecosystem, makes it an ideal destination for tech enterprises seeking growth and success. 2. How to Start Your Tech Business in Dubai? 2.1 Outline Your Business Activities: Define the scope of your tech business. Clearly outline the products or services you intend to offer and identify your target market. 2.2 Build Your IT Team: Assemble a skilled and diverse IT team. Dubai’s tech industry demands expertise, and a strong team is integral to your business’s success. 2.3 Choose Your Company Name: Select a unique and meaningful name for your tech business. Ensure it aligns with your brand and adheres to Dubai’s business naming regulations. 2.4 Select Your Legal Company Structure: Choose a legal structure that aligns with your business goals. Options include Limited Liability Company (LLC), Free Zone, or a Branch of a Foreign Company. 2.5 Choose Your Company Location: Decide whether to set up your business in the mainland or a free zone, considering factors like ownership, tax incentives, and proximity to target markets. 2.6 Apply for Your Tech Licence: Obtain the necessary licenses for your tech business. Dubai offers various licenses, including those specific to technology and innovation. 2.7 Apply for Residence Visa: Initiate the visa application process for yourself and your team. A residence visa is crucial for legal business operations in Dubai. 2.8 Medical Exam: Undergo the mandatory medical examination required for visa processing. 2.9 Sign and Collect Documents: Finalize legalities by signing relevant documents and collecting your business license and visas. 3. Where to Set Up Your Tech Business in Dubai: Mainland or Free Zone? Choosing between the mainland and a free zone depends on your business model and goals. While the mainland offers proximity to the local market, free zones provide tax benefits and full foreign ownership. 4. Why is it a Good Time to Start a Tech Business in Dubai? Dubai’s strategic initiatives, such as the Dubai 2040 Urban Master Plan and the focus on emerging technologies, make it an opportune time to launch a tech business. The World’s Leading Travel Hub: Exploring the Global Appeal

Travel has always been an integral part of human exploration and connection. Over the years, several destinations have risen to prominence as the world’s leading travel hubs, offering diverse experiences and opportunities for travelers. In this blog, we delve into what makes one such travel hub exceptional: its status as the world’s fourth-most visited destination, its role as a global aviation hub, and its reputation for having flag carriers that rate among the world’s best. The World’s Fourth-Most Visited Destination Few places on Earth can claim to be the fourth-most visited destination in the world, but one place that holds this prestigious position is Dubai. Nestled in the heart of the United Arab Emirates, this city-state has transformed itself from a small desert settlement into a thriving metropolis, drawing in millions of visitors from across the globe. Dubai’s remarkable rise as a travel destination can be attributed to a multitude of factors. Its awe-inspiring architectural wonders, such as the Burj Khalifa, Palm Jumeirah, and the Burj Al Arab, have garnered global attention. The city offers a blend of rich traditions and modernity, allowing travelers to explore traditional souks (markets) alongside high-end shopping malls. The city’s year-round sunshine, pristine beaches, and desert adventures make it a haven for tourists seeking a variety of experiences. Moreover, Dubai’s status as a melting pot of cultures and nationalities ensures that it caters to a diverse range of preferences and interests. It’s no wonder that millions of people flock to Dubai each year to explore its offerings. A Global Aviation Hub Dubai’s rise as a global aviation hub is a story of vision, ambition, and strategic planning. The city’s flagship airport, Dubai International Airport (DXB), consistently ranks among the world’s busiest airports, connecting travelers to all corners of the globe. In addition, Dubai has invested heavily in state-of-the-art infrastructure, including a new airport, Dubai World Central (DWC), designed to handle even more passengers and cargo. Dubai’s strategic location between Europe, Asia, and Africa has enabled it to become a central transit point for international travel. Airlines from around the world offer countless connections through Dubai, making it a popular choice for layovers and stopovers. The airport’s facilities, services, and amenities set new standards for travelers, ensuring a seamless and enjoyable journey. Dubai’s aviation sector isn’t just about the quantity of passengers but also the quality of service. Airlines like Emirates, based in Dubai, consistently rank among the world’s best. Their luxurious cabins, attentive service, and commitment to innovation have made them a preferred choice for travelers worldwide. Whether you’re flying for business or leisure, Dubai’s aviation hub offers unparalleled convenience and comfort. Flag Carriers Rate Among the World’s Best Emirates, as Dubai’s flagship airline, has not only achieved global recognition but has also set the bar high for excellence in the aviation industry. Known for its spacious cabins, gourmet dining, and world-class entertainment, Emirates provides a travel experience that feels like an integral part of the journey itself. It’s no surprise that the airline consistently ranks among the world’s best carriers. Dubai’s commitment to providing top-notch air travel experiences extends beyond just one airline. Dubai is home to other flag carriers such as Flydubai and Etihad Airways, Abu Dhabi’s national airline. These airlines have also gained a reputation for their exceptional services, further cementing the region’s status as a hub for aviation excellence. Apply for your residence visa over a 5-min video call, just like getting a Dubai business license without visiting a center

In a fast-paced world where convenience and efficiency are paramount, the United Arab Emirates (UAE) has set the bar high by offering a hassle-free way to obtain your residence visa via a simple 5-minute video call. This innovative approach makes securing your UAE residence visa as easy as obtaining a Dubai business license, all without setting foot in a center. In this blog, we will walk you through the process and explore the benefits of a UAE residence visa and setting up a company in Dubai with a Meydan Free Zone license. Benefits of Having a UAE Residence Visa A UAE residence visa brings with it a plethora of advantages. Here are some of the key benefits: Residency: A UAE residence visa provides you with legal residence status, allowing you to stay in the country without the need for frequent visa runs. Stability: You gain long-term stability, which is attractive for families looking to settle in the UAE or individuals seeking to establish themselves in the region. Business Opportunities: As a UAE resident, you can explore numerous business opportunities in a thriving economy with tax incentives and a business-friendly environment. Access to Services: You gain access to various services, including healthcare, education, and banking, on par with citizens. Global Mobility: UAE residence visa holders can enjoy simplified travel with access to the UAE’s extensive network of international flight connections. How to Apply for a UAE Residency Visa via Video Call The process is remarkably simple: Consultation: A 5-minute video call, the General Directorate of Residency and Foreigners Affairs (GDRFA) will process your visa virtually They will guide you through the process. Document Submission: Prepare the necessary documents, such as your passport, proof of address, and other supporting documents, which will be provided to the setup service. Video Call Appointment: Schedule a convenient time for a 5-minute video call with the UAE immigration authorities. During the call, you will provide biometric data and have the opportunity to address any concerns. Visa Approval: Upon successful completion of the video call, you will receive your UAE residence visa, which can be easily renewed. Why Should You Set Up a Company in Dubai with a Meydan Free Zone License? Meydan Free Zone offers unique advantages for businesses: 100% Ownership: You can have full ownership of your company without the need for a local sponsor or partner. Tax Benefits: Enjoy zero corporate and personal income tax for a set period, with the possibility of tax exemptions in the long term. Strategic Location: Meydan Free Zone is strategically located, providing access to global markets through state-of-the-art infrastructure. World-Class Facilities: Benefit from modern office spaces, warehouses, and excellent amenities for your business operations. How to Get a Meydan Free Zone Company License Getting a Meydan Free Zone license is straightforward: Select a Business Activity: Choose the business activity that aligns with your goals and market niche. Company Registration: Work with a business setup service to complete the registration process, which includes submitting the necessary documents. License Issuance: Once approved, your Meydan Free Zone license will be issued, and you can begin your operations. How to Legally Work with Mainland Companies with a Trade License from Meydan Free Zone With a Meydan Free Zone trade license, you can legally do business with mainland companies: Local Service Agent: Appoint a local service agent to facilitate your business dealings with mainland companies. This agent is not a business partner but is essential for legal compliance. Legal Framework: Ensure that your business operations follow UAE laws and regulations to maintain a strong and compliant business relationship with mainland entities. Freelance Visa Dubai: Eligibility, Requirements, and Costs

Navigating the Path to a Freelance Visa in Dubai Dubai, a city renowned for its opulence, innovation, and business-friendly environment, has emerged as a hub for freelancers seeking new opportunities and a global stage for their talents. If you’re considering making Dubai your freelance playground, understanding the intricacies of the Freelance Visa is crucial. In this comprehensive 1000-word guide, we will explore the eligibility criteria, detailed requirements, and associated costs, providing you with a roadmap for your freelance journey in this vibrant metropolis. Eligibility Criteria for a Freelance Visa in Dubai: Before embarking on the journey to secure a Freelance Visa in Dubai, you must first determine whether you meet the eligibility criteria. Dubai’s visa policies cater to various professions and fields, ensuring that a diverse range of freelancers can thrive in the city. Here are the key factors to consider: Profession Compatibility: To be eligible for a Freelance Visa, your profession must align with one of the approved categories specified by the Dubai Creative Clusters Authority (DCCA). These categories encompass a wide spectrum, including media, technology, design, and more. Before proceeding, confirm that your profession falls within the approved list. Professional Experience: Dubai values expertise and experience. Generally, a minimum of two years of relevant experience in your chosen field is required. However, the specific experience requirements may vary depending on your profession and the free zone you choose. Sponsorship: Freelancers in Dubai are typically sponsored by a free zone entity. This sponsor serves as an intermediary between you and the government, facilitating your visa application. Establishing a contract with a free zone is a fundamental step in the process. Financial Stability: You must demonstrate financial stability to support your freelance activities in Dubai. This may involve meeting a minimum income threshold or presenting evidence of adequate financial resources to sustain your work and living expenses. Detailed Requirements for a Freelance Visa With a clear understanding of the eligibility criteria, it’s time to delve into the detailed requirements for obtaining a Freelance Visa in Dubai: 1- Application Form: Begin by completing the visa application form provided by the relevant free zone authority. This form is your first step towards initiating the process, so ensure that all the information you provide is accurate and up-to-date. 2- Comprehensive Business Plan: Prepare a detailed business plan outlining your freelance activities and objectives in Dubai. This document should not only provide insight into your business model but also highlight your potential contribution to the local economy. 3- Portfolio Showcase: A robust portfolio is often the key to impressing authorities. Compile a comprehensive portfolio showcasing your previous work, projects, and achievements in your field. A strong portfolio can significantly enhance your application and demonstrate your capabilities to potential clients. 4- Health Insurance: Health insurance is mandatory in Dubai, and your Freelance Visa application will require proof of compliant health insurance coverage. Many free zones offer health insurance packages tailored to freelancers, simplifying this requirement. 5- Passport Copies and Photographs: Ensure you provide copies of your passport, along with recent passport-sized photographs as part of your application. 6- Educational Certificates: Submit copies of your educational certificates and any relevant professional certifications that support your qualifications in your chosen field. 7- No Objection Certificate (NOC): If you are currently employed in the UAE, obtaining a No Objection Certificate (NOC) from your current employer is essential. This NOC confirms that your employer does not object to you pursuing freelance work in Dubai. 8- Costs Associated with a Freelance Visa: Understanding the financial aspect of obtaining a Freelance Visa in Dubai is critical for planning your freelance venture. Costs can vary depending on several factors, such as the chosen free zone and the duration of your visa. Calculate your visa cost. Here is a breakdown of the expenses you can expect: 1- License Fees: License fees are a fundamental expense, covering the issuance of your freelance license. The cost varies depending on the free zone you choose and the specific services you intend to provide. Generally, these fees range from AED 5,000 to AED 20,000 or more. 2- Visa Application Fees: The visa application fee is another vital component of the process. It can vary from AED 1,500 to AED 5,000, depending on your chosen free zone and the duration of the visa. 3- Health Insurance Costs: The cost of health insurance can vary based on your chosen coverage plan and your age. It’s essential to factor in this mandatory expense when budgeting for your Freelance Visa. 4- Miscellaneous Expenses: Be prepared for additional expenses, including document attestation and legal consultation fees. These costs can add up, so it’s advisable to research and plan accordingly. 5- Visa Renewal Costs: Keep in mind that freelance visas in Dubai are typically issued for one to three years. When your visa is set to expire, you will need to renew it, incurring renewal fees. Be sure to budget for these costs in your long-term financial plan.
